ฮาร์ดไดรฟ์ 3TB SATA ในระบบ Linux เก่า


3

ฉันมีพีซีอายุ 3 ปีที่มีพอร์ต SATA ภายใน 4 พอร์ต ฮาร์ดไดรฟ์ SATA เก่าของฉันเล็กกว่า 2TB ทำงานได้ดี ถ้าฉันซื้อฮาร์ดไดรฟ์ SATA 3TB มันจะใช้งานกับ Linux ได้หรือไม่ Linux กับ GRUB สามารถบูตจากฮาร์ดไดรฟ์ที่ไม่มีการอัพเกรด BIOS ได้หรือไม่ ด้วยการอัพเกรด BIOS? ไม่เป็นไรสำหรับฉันที่จะอัพเกรด Linux เป็นเคอร์เนลใหม่ล่าสุด

FYI ฉันใช้ฮาร์ดไดรฟ์ 3TB ในกล่องหุ้มภายนอกแล้วเชื่อมต่อผ่าน e-SATA กับคอมพิวเตอร์ด้วยคอนโทรลเลอร์ SATA II มันทำงานได้อย่างสมบูรณ์บน Linux ลินุกซ์ยังจดจำขนาดเซกเตอร์ขนาดใหญ่ (4 KB) โดยอัตโนมัติ ฉันยังไม่ได้บูทจากมันและฉันยังไม่ได้เพิ่มพาร์ติชั่นใด ๆ : ฉันได้สร้างระบบไฟล์ขนาดใหญ่หนึ่งระบบไว้บนอุปกรณ์ (โดยตรงบนอุปกรณ์)


3
เคอร์เนลไม่ใช่ปัญหา
Ignacio Vazquez-Abrams

คำตอบ:


3

ฉันไม่เห็นว่าการอัปเกรด BIOS นั้นมีความเกี่ยวข้องอย่างไรแม้ว่าการอัพเดต BIOS จากผู้จำหน่ายเมนบอร์ดอาจมีความเกี่ยวข้องถ้าเป็นการแก้ไขปัญหากับคอนโทรลเลอร์ SATA โอกาสไม่ได้และสิ่งเดียวที่จะเกิดขึ้น ณ จุดนี้คือเมนบอร์ดของคุณมีคอนโทรลเลอร์ SATA-II หรือไม่? ซึ่งจะกำหนดว่าจะสามารถเข้าถึงไดรฟ์ที่มีขนาดใหญ่กว่า 2GB หรือไม่ ถ้าไม่คุณสามารถซื้อคอนโทรลเลอร์ SATA ใหม่ได้เสมอเมื่อเทียบกับเมนบอร์ดใหม่


5

นี่คือคำแนะนำบางอย่างที่นึกถึง:

  • คุณต้องการ ระบบปฏิบัติการ และ ไดรเวอร์ สำหรับฮาร์ดแวร์ (คอนโทรลเลอร์) ของคุณที่รู้วิธีจัดการหมายเลขเซกเตอร์ 64 บิต
  • ใช้ ตารางพาร์ติชัน GUID (GPT) (หมายเลขเซกเตอร์ 64 บิต)
  • บูตโหลดเดอร์ของ Linux grub2 สามารถบูตได้จาก GPTs (ไม่มี UEFI BIOS)
  • ฉันจะใส่พาร์ทิชันสำหรับบูตและรูตใต้เครื่องหมาย 2 TB

ฉันไม่แน่ใจว่ามันคุ้มค่ากับปัญหาที่จะลองกับฮาร์ดแวร์เก่าหรือไม่

(นอกจากนี้หากฮาร์ดไดรฟ์ 3 TB ใช้เซกเตอร์ 4 kb ต้องแน่ใจว่าใช้การจัดแนวพาร์ติชันที่ถูกต้อง!)


ขอบคุณสำหรับข้อมูลที่มีประโยชน์นี้ ฉันยังสนใจถ้าฉันต้องทำการอัพเกรด BIOS (ซึ่งฉันต้องการหลีกเลี่ยง) จำเป็นต้องทำการอัพเกรดไบออสสำหรับการโหลด GRUB2 จาก 2 TB แรกหรือไม่?
pts
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.